CHM 351 - Introduction to Physical Chemistry

A one-semester survey of the concepts of physical chemistry. Topics include the first and second laws of thermodynamics, free energy and equilibrium, kinetic theory of matter, reaction kinetics and mechanisms, and an introduction to quantum mechanics. Three hours of lecture per week. Offered fall semester. Prerequisites: Both CHM 127 and CHM 128, MTH 201, and (PHY 202, or PHY 220, or PHY 230); may be taken concurrently.

Credits: 3
